Blue River is home to many senior care options, including nursing homes. The term “nursing home” is often used as a catchall for any type of senior care. But it can also refer to actual nursing homes, or skilled nursing facilities, which provide the highest level of medical and rehabilitative care outside of a hospital. Of the 56 nursing homes, assisted living, and memory care communities in Blue River, the best fit for your loved one will depend on their budget and needs. The cost of nursing home care in Blue River is about $5,328, but costs tend to increase as care needs increase. Cost of nursing homes in Blue River, OR

The average cost of senior living in Blue River is $5,328 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Idanha, OR with an average of $5,074 per month.

Senior living costs in Blue River v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 4 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Blue River, OR
Column state: Oregon
Column national: U.S.
Community typeBlue River, OROregonU.S.
Nursing Homes$5,328/mo$5,268/mo$5,013/mo
Assisted Living$5,104/mo$4,839/mo$4,752/mo
Memory Care$5,328/mo$5,261/mo$5,013/mo
Independent Living$4,786/mo$4,462/mo$4,211/mo

The table below shows how monthly nursing homes costs in Blue River have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Blue River, OR$6,838/mo$6,397/mo+6.9%
Oregon$6,593/mo$6,167/mo+6.9%
National$5,665/mo$5,378/mo+5.3%
